What is UniMMS.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time. It helps to promote code reuse and efficient memory usage. The UniMMS.dll file specifically is a part of the software package for the Vodafone K3800 USB modem.

Its role is to provide functionality related to multimedia messaging services (MMS) for the Vodafone K3800 software. The importance of UniMMS.dll lies in its ability to enable the Vodafone K3800 software to support multimedia messaging services. Without this file, the software may not be able to send or receive MMS messages effectively.

It plays a crucial role in ensuring that the Vodafone K3800 software functions as intended, providing users with the ability to use multimedia messaging features seamlessly.

Although essential for system performance, dynamic Link Library (DLL) files can occasionally cause specific errors. The following enumerates some of the most common DLL errors users encounter while operating their systems:

  • This application failed to start because UniMMS.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
  • UniMMS.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
  • UniMMS.dll Access Violation: This indicates a process tried to access or modify a memory location related to UniMMS.dll that it isn't allowed to. This is often a sign of problems with the software using the DLL, such as bugs or corruption.
  • UniMMS.dll not found: The system failed to locate the necessary DLL file for execution. The file might have been deleted or misplaced.
  • Cannot register UniMMS.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the UniMMS.dll Errors

Run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) to Fix the UniMMS.dll Errors Thumbnail

In this guide, we will aim to resolve issues related to UniMMS.dll by utilizing the (DISM) tool.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run DISM Scan

Step 2: Run DISM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th and press Enter.

  2. Allow the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ool to scan your system and correct any errors it detects.

Step 3: Review Results

Step 3: Review Results Thumbnail
  1. Review the results once the scan is completed.
